Transaction 268e017f9612fcab60fa3b869b625e7ff57255f787efed964d49cae572fa2ab9
1 Input
1 Output
-
268e017f9612fcab60fa3b869b625e7ff57255f787efed964d49cae572fa2ab9:0
- value
- 1126642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3279d4e7f186f81da8e2451efc1c73b0a51cf761 OP_EQUAL
- address
- 36Huf9X8N66t5wceH3fwX7g76aEE6tyhfv